Killzone 2 Multiplayer Beta starts on PlayStation Network this fall



The Killzone 2 Multiplayer Beta will be released early October 2008 on PSN. As you may know the beta graphics isn’t the final build and will feature some bugs. Sony has revealed some of the amazing features you can do in the following beta. Sony also revealed the other classes in the beta, which include:
* Rifleman: The default troop type. Starts wsith a variety of primary and secondary wepaons that include grenades. Bigger guns are unlockable as you progress up the ranks.* Engineer: Allowed to set up automated turrets as primary ability. Can repair ammunition dumps, mounted guns and turrets damaged from weapons fire.* Medic: Can revive teammates who have been shot down if they are reached in time. Can throw health packs which can be collected by other players.* Assault Trooper: The Heavy Weapons class. Has thick armor thus they can take twice as much damage. Has a speedboost as their secondary ability.* Tactician: The Captain of the group. Allowed to drop colored smoke grenades which serve as spawn points for his team. Can prove essential on the bigger Beta test maps as it can allow for a steady flow of friendly troops to the frontline. Can also call in air support (a sentry bot that flies low to tears into the enemy from above).* Saboteur: Can assume the look of your opponents in order to infiltrate their camps. Can use sticky proximity-activated C4 charges. Making them lethal as they can throw these into enemy spawn-points once they’ve assumed their identity!
